Apollo CEO Leon Black to Step Down Following Probe of Epstein Ties 
 

Leon Black will leave the top job at Apollo Global Management by late July, following a review that found larger-than-expected payments to Jeffrey Epstein but no evidence of involvement in his criminal activities.

Citadel, Point72 to Invest $2.75 Billion Into Melvin Capital Management 
 

Hedge fund Melvin Capital has been hit hard by a series of short bets to start the year, down nearly 30% for 2021 through Friday, people familiar with the firm said.

 
Moderna Developing Booster Shot Against Strain First Identified in South Africa 
 

Moderna said its Covid-19 vaccine appeared to protect against emerging strains in lab tests, but due to a weaker immune response, the company will develop a booster shot targeting the variant first identified in South Africa.

 
UPS to Sell Freight Trucking Business for $800 Million 
 

United Parcel Service has agreed to sell its freight business to rival TFI International, saying it plans to focus on the soaring small-package-delivery business.

 
Merck Scraps Covid Vaccine Candidates 
 

Merck is halting development of its two experimental Covid-19 vaccines, after early clinical-trial data showed the shots generated disappointing immune responses against the virus.

 
Google Pursues Plan to Remove Third-Party Cookies 
 

The Alphabet unit is pushing forward with its plan to remove a widely used tracking technology from its Chrome web browser, despite complaints from rivals that rely on it to target ads at individuals.

NBCUniversal's Peacock to Become WWE's Exclusive Streaming Home 
 

World Wrestling Entertainment content will move to Peacock starting March 18 in a deal worth more than $1 billion.
